DEATH OF A WELL-KNOWN EXPERT
01 September 1999


Islamic art expert Jean Soustiel died on August 12th 1999 in Paris at 61.

Well-known throughout the world, Jean Soustiel studied at the school of the Louvre and after becoming an expert at 25 worked for several auction groups in Paris first as an Art Deco specialist before turning his attention to Orientalist paintings in the early 1970's.

Jean Soustiel then took over the antique shop of his father boulevard Haussmann in Paris in 1983 and published an excellent book on Islamic ceramics (Office du Livre, Fribourg,1985) as well as many articles on Islamic art. He notably organised several exhibitions of Indian miniatures and was the expert of many famous auction sales.

All the more he donated several important pieces to many museums such as the Louvre, the Museum of Bursa in Turkey and that of Sèvres. Regarded as a gentleman, he was about to achieve this year a book on ceramics from Samarkand.
